50-Y-0 Woman Brutally Murdered by Husband, House Set Ablaze

Police are investigating a horrific murder and arson at Lot 22 Second Street, Cummings Lodge, East Coast Demerara, where a 50-year-old woman was brutally slain by her reputed husband before their home was set on fire in the early hours of Tuesday morning.

The victim, identified as Paula Abraham, was discovered lying lifeless on a blood-soaked mattress in her bedroom, clad in a yellow vest and black shorts.

She bore a gaping stab wound to the left side of her neck, and the sheets and clothing around her were stained with blood.

Disturbingly, although flames had engulfed parts of the house, Abraham’s body and the mattress on which she lay bore no burn marks — indicating she was killed before the fire was set.

According to investigators, Abraham shared the lower flat of the two-storey wooden and concrete house with her reputed husband, 46-year-old Ishwar Singh, and their daughter, 24-year-old Preeta Singh. The daughter told police that she was awakened around 1:30 a.m. by her mother’s terrified screams. Moments later, she felt the heat of flames spreading through the home.

She managed to escape through a southern door, raising an alarm as neighbours rushed out to help. Flames were already consuming furniture in the hall. Witnesses reported seeing Singh staggering from the house through a northern door, his body covered in burns.

The Guyana Fire Service was called and quickly doused the blaze, but the upper flat of the home was gutted while the lower flat was partially destroyed. It was only after the fire was contained that Abraham’s bloodied body was discovered in her room.

Singh, who had a history of abusing and threatening the victim, was taken to the Georgetown Public Hospital by relatives under police guard. However, by 10:10 a.m., he succumbed to his injuries. His body now lies in the hospital mortuary awaiting a post-mortem examination.

The shocking crime has left the Cummings Lodge community reeling. Neighbours described hearing chilling screams and later witnessing the blaze tear through the home.

Several persons have since been questioned as investigators continue their probe into what is being treated as a gruesome murder followed by arson.

BIG Smith News Watch was established in 2015 and is recognized by the Guyana press Association as a legitimate media outlet in Guyana. Our operation focuses more community, human interest and developmental issues. We also do focus on matters of crime, security, business, politics and current affairs. The entity is headed by Leroy Smith, a practicing journalist with experience in news gathering, reporting and coverage spanning seventeen years. Mr. Smith joined the media 2005 and worked at several media housing before launching BIG Smith News Watch in 2015.
